QUOTE (MHizzle85 @ Jun 24, 2010 -> 04:21 PM)
I think (but not certain) that a team can continue to go over the cap as much as they want, but they'll have to deal with a higher luxury tax. I could be completely lying though.

The team can go over the Tax, but they can only offer so many contracts to players that they don't currently hold the rights to. Once they hit the cap level by signing Bosh and Lebron, they have to start making use of the MLE, veterans exemptions, and the players they hold the rights to who played for them this year.

 

The thing that will push the Bulls over the Tax level is extending Noah this year and Rose next year, but once you've signed Lebron+, no one really cares, and if you can't make money with that team JR, then you're the worst businessman ever.
